St Wilfrid’s joins 142 hospices as part of national campaign

At St Wilfrid’s, we are very excited to be a part of the Hospice UK national campaign called ‘This Hospice Care’, alongside 142 other hospices across the UK.

The campaign celebrates the vital expert care that hospices provide to their local communities, and highlights the importance of the generosity of people like you, who kindly leave a gift in their Will to their local hospice.

Why have we joined forces with other hospices?

As you may have read on our website, or heard in the news over the last six months, hospices across the UK are facing the worst funding crisis in over 20 years.*

Hospice UK have invited hospices across the UK to be a part of this campaign in an effort to showcase the vital expert end-of-life care that their local communities receive, completely free-of-charge to the patient and their loved ones.

Lois Howell, St Wilfrid’s Chief Executive says: “We are thrilled to be joining forces with over 143 other hospices across the UK. Hospice care across the country is facing its most pressured financial situation in over 20 years, and it is clear that many people are still unaware of the incredible impact of their local hospice.

By 2040, the number of annual deaths in the UK is expected to rise by 130,000, with 90% due to natural causes – these are the people who could benefit from the care hospices provide. If we don’t start planning now, the gap in hospice care could become very real”.

Why should you leave a gift in your Will to St Wilfrid’s Hospice?

Gifts left in Wills are crucial to help raise the £9 million a year it costs to run our hospice services (that’s over £26,000 a day). Often, people don’t realise that we are a local independent charity, and all of our services are provided to the community completely free-of-charge to the patient and their loved ones.

St Wilfrid’s expert end-of-life services are absolutely vital to the local community. We care for over 325 people at anyone time, from our 14-bed Ward at the Hospice and our Hospice Community Team visiting local people in their own homes, and in care homes. Our independent charity covers a community of over 200,000 people, and we receive over 900 referrals a year.

By leaving a gift of any size in your Will, you are ensuring that St Wilfrid’s Hospice care is still available for generations to come. In fact, if just 38% of people in our community left a gift of £300 in their Will, we could fully fund the Hospice Ward for at least seven years.
